Should I get OEM alternator which cost $400+ or is therean alternator that you guys could recommend? It's falling below specs.
Planning to replace my battery since it's 6 years old. Which one should I get?
This one would almost be the exact one like OEM 600 CCA, and the alternator won't have any problems fully charging it.
http://www.interstatebatteries.com/c...nths+-+600+CCA
Or this is higher than OEM, 800 CCA, which the alternator would need to charge longer for it to fully charge.
http://www.interstatebatteries.com/c...nths+-+800+CCA
I do have a sound system: 4 channel @ 200 RMS and a mono @ 300 RMS.
Any help or suggestions from you guys would be greatly appreciated. Thanks!

batteries only drain as much as you let them...
if you let the 600 drain 25%, you still have 450 left... if you let the 800 drain 25%, you still have 600 left...
the alternator only has to charge what you use... the 800 will be better overall...
